A tourist from Punjab died in a paragliding mishap in Himachal Pradesh’s Kullu district on Saturday, police said.

Paragliding pilot Ranvir Singh, from Barua village here, was injured in the incident. The deceased has been identified as Amandeep Singh, a resident of Phase 2 in Mohali ,Punjab, said Kullu superintendent of police (SP) Shalini Agnihotri.
“Amandeep, along with friend Sristhi Sindhi, was visiting Solang Nullah in Kullu district. Amandeep and Ranvir were taken to Mission Hospital where Amandeep succumbed to his injuries. Ranvir is still undergoing treatment,” the SP said.
Sources said that the victim’s father and uncle have been informed about the incident.
